ConnectedClusterOperations interface
Gränssnitt som representerar ett ConnectedClusterOperations.
Metoder
| begin |
API för att registrera ett nytt Kubernetes-kluster och skapa en spårad resurs i Azure Resource Manager (ARM). |
| begin |
API för att registrera ett nytt Kubernetes-kluster och skapa en spårad resurs i Azure Resource Manager (ARM). |
| begin |
Ta bort ett anslutet kluster och ta bort den spårade resursen i Azure Resource Manager (ARM). |
| begin |
Ta bort ett anslutet kluster och ta bort den spårade resursen i Azure Resource Manager (ARM). |
| get(string, string, Connected |
Returnerar egenskaperna för det angivna anslutna klustret, inklusive namn, identitet, egenskaper och ytterligare klusterinformation. |
| list |
API för att räkna upp registrerade anslutna K8s-kluster under en resursgrupp |
| list |
API för att räkna upp registrerade anslutna K8s-kluster under en prenumeration |
| list |
Hämtar klusteranvändarens autentiseringsuppgifter för det anslutna klustret med en angiven resursgrupp och ett angivet namn. |
| update(string, string, Connected |
API för att uppdatera vissa egenskaper för den anslutna klusterresursen |
Metodinformation
beginCreate(string, string, ConnectedCluster, ConnectedClusterCreateOptionalParams)
API för att registrera ett nytt Kubernetes-kluster och skapa en spårad resurs i Azure Resource Manager (ARM).
function beginCreate(resourceGroupName: string, clusterName: string, connectedCluster: ConnectedCluster, options?: ConnectedClusterCreateOptionalParams): Promise<PollerLike<PollOperationState<ConnectedCluster>, ConnectedCluster>>
Parametrar
- resourceGroupName
-
string
Namnet på resursgruppen. Namnet är skiftlägesokänsligt.
- clusterName
-
string
Namnet på Kubernetes-klustret som hämta anropas på.
- connectedCluster
- ConnectedCluster
Parametrar som anges för att skapa ett anslutet kluster.
Alternativparametrarna.
Returer
Promise<PollerLike<@azure/core-lro.PollOperationState<ConnectedCluster>, ConnectedCluster>>
beginCreateAndWait(string, string, ConnectedCluster, ConnectedClusterCreateOptionalParams)
API för att registrera ett nytt Kubernetes-kluster och skapa en spårad resurs i Azure Resource Manager (ARM).
function beginCreateAndWait(resourceGroupName: string, clusterName: string, connectedCluster: ConnectedCluster, options?: ConnectedClusterCreateOptionalParams): Promise<ConnectedCluster>
Parametrar
- resourceGroupName
-
string
Namnet på resursgruppen. Namnet är skiftlägesokänsligt.
- clusterName
-
string
Namnet på Kubernetes-klustret som hämta anropas på.
- connectedCluster
- ConnectedCluster
Parametrar som anges för att skapa ett anslutet kluster.
Alternativparametrarna.
Returer
Promise<ConnectedCluster>
beginDelete(string, string, ConnectedClusterDeleteOptionalParams)
Ta bort ett anslutet kluster och ta bort den spårade resursen i Azure Resource Manager (ARM).
function beginDelete(resourceGroupName: string, clusterName: string, options?: ConnectedClusterDeleteOptionalParams): Promise<PollerLike<PollOperationState<void>, void>>
Parametrar
- resourceGroupName
-
string
Namnet på resursgruppen. Namnet är skiftlägesokänsligt.
- clusterName
-
string
Namnet på Kubernetes-klustret som hämta anropas på.
Alternativparametrarna.
Returer
Promise<PollerLike<@azure/core-lro.PollOperationState<void>, void>>
beginDeleteAndWait(string, string, ConnectedClusterDeleteOptionalParams)
Ta bort ett anslutet kluster och ta bort den spårade resursen i Azure Resource Manager (ARM).
function beginDeleteAndWait(resourceGroupName: string, clusterName: string, options?: ConnectedClusterDeleteOptionalParams): Promise<void>
Parametrar
- resourceGroupName
-
string
Namnet på resursgruppen. Namnet är skiftlägesokänsligt.
- clusterName
-
string
Namnet på Kubernetes-klustret som hämta anropas på.
Alternativparametrarna.
Returer
Promise<void>
get(string, string, ConnectedClusterGetOptionalParams)
Returnerar egenskaperna för det angivna anslutna klustret, inklusive namn, identitet, egenskaper och ytterligare klusterinformation.
function get(resourceGroupName: string, clusterName: string, options?: ConnectedClusterGetOptionalParams): Promise<ConnectedCluster>
Parametrar
- resourceGroupName
-
string
Namnet på resursgruppen. Namnet är skiftlägesokänsligt.
- clusterName
-
string
Namnet på Kubernetes-klustret som hämta anropas på.
Alternativparametrarna.
Returer
Promise<ConnectedCluster>
listByResourceGroup(string, ConnectedClusterListByResourceGroupOptionalParams)
API för att räkna upp registrerade anslutna K8s-kluster under en resursgrupp
function listByResourceGroup(resourceGroupName: string, options?: ConnectedClusterListByResourceGroupOptionalParams): PagedAsyncIterableIterator<ConnectedCluster, ConnectedCluster[], PageSettings>
Parametrar
- resourceGroupName
-
string
Namnet på resursgruppen. Namnet är skiftlägesokänsligt.
Alternativparametrarna.
Returer
listBySubscription(ConnectedClusterListBySubscriptionOptionalParams)
API för att räkna upp registrerade anslutna K8s-kluster under en prenumeration
function listBySubscription(options?: ConnectedClusterListBySubscriptionOptionalParams): PagedAsyncIterableIterator<ConnectedCluster, ConnectedCluster[], PageSettings>
Parametrar
Alternativparametrarna.
Returer
listClusterUserCredential(string, string, ListClusterUserCredentialProperties, ConnectedClusterListClusterUserCredentialOptionalParams)
Hämtar klusteranvändarens autentiseringsuppgifter för det anslutna klustret med en angiven resursgrupp och ett angivet namn.
function listClusterUserCredential(resourceGroupName: string, clusterName: string, properties: ListClusterUserCredentialProperties, options?: ConnectedClusterListClusterUserCredentialOptionalParams): Promise<CredentialResults>
Parametrar
- resourceGroupName
-
string
Namnet på resursgruppen. Namnet är skiftlägesokänsligt.
- clusterName
-
string
Namnet på Kubernetes-klustret som hämta anropas på.
- properties
- ListClusterUserCredentialProperties
ListClusterUserCredential-egenskaper
Alternativparametrarna.
Returer
Promise<CredentialResults>
update(string, string, ConnectedClusterPatch, ConnectedClusterUpdateOptionalParams)
API för att uppdatera vissa egenskaper för den anslutna klusterresursen
function update(resourceGroupName: string, clusterName: string, connectedClusterPatch: ConnectedClusterPatch, options?: ConnectedClusterUpdateOptionalParams): Promise<ConnectedCluster>
Parametrar
- resourceGroupName
-
string
Namnet på resursgruppen. Namnet är skiftlägesokänsligt.
- clusterName
-
string
Namnet på Kubernetes-klustret som hämta anropas på.
- connectedClusterPatch
- ConnectedClusterPatch
Parametrar som tillhandahålls för att uppdatera anslutet kluster.
Alternativparametrarna.
Returer
Promise<ConnectedCluster>